Dinitrogen trisulfide symbol

Answers

Dinitrogen trisulfide symbol:N2S3

Final answer:

The symbol for the compound dinitrogen trisulfide is N2S3. It is derived from the number of nitrogen and sulfur atoms present in the compound.

Explanation:

The chemical compound dinitrogen trisulfide is composed of two elements: nitrogen (N) and sulfur (S). When we name the compound according to IUPAC nomenclature rules, we consider the number of each type of atom present. Dinitrogen means there are two nitrogen atoms, represented by the subscript 2, and trisulfide implies that there are three sulfur atoms, signified by the subscript 3. Hence, the symbol or chemical formula for dinitrogen trisulfide is N2S3.
